CVE-2013-6926 is an authorization bypass in the Siemens RuggedCom ROS integrated HTTPS server before version 3.12.2. A logged-in guest or operator user could perform administrative actions they were not intended to access. Treat this as a management-plane risk where low-privilege accounts exist. Exposure is likely limited to RuggedCom ROS systems before 3.12.2 where HTTPS management access is enabled and guest or operator accounts exist. Risk is higher if the management interface is reachable from broad internal networks or remote access paths. Prioritize remediation where affected devices manage operational networks or have reachable HTTPS administration. The issue allows low-privilege authenticated users to cross an administrative boundary, which can undermine change control and operational security. Mitigation focus: Inventory Siemens RuggedCom ROS systems and identify versions below 3.12.2.; Review Siemens advisory SSA-324789 and apply vendor-recommended updates or mitigations.; Restrict HTTPS management access to trusted administration networks only..
